Transaction 43d39dfbf93d3e188d00e80dbf74f0c503fc66f0d1c011505665bbcdd2bc3b95

2 Input
2 Outputs
  • 43d39dfbf93d3e188d00e80dbf74f0c503fc66f0d1c011505665bbcdd2bc3b95:0
  • value  80000000000
    address  1L2DYp7akHh8NV9y8MEcGNocEiaqa8puVe
  • 43d39dfbf93d3e188d00e80dbf74f0c503fc66f0d1c011505665bbcdd2bc3b95:1
  • value  3956373114
    address  32q7sDQSHPeao2Yx26GcxnCm7bXDLqQ3T5